Overview

TAG Heuer is a Swiss avant‑garde watchmaker renowned for chronographs and performance‑driven design. The maison combines engineering-led innovation with a sporty, motor‑racing heritage and operates internationally; it is part of the LVMH group. The Milan team executes local marketing and retail initiatives that translate global brand strategy into compelling customer experiences for the Italian market.

Role & Responsibilities

  • Support the retailer network with visual, marketing and communications materials for in‑store displays, OOH, social media and retail websites.
  • Implement visual merchandising standards and coordinate product displays, including window and counter installations.
  • Manage point‑of‑sale (POS) material: ordering, inventory tracking and delivery to retail partners.
  • Assist in the roll‑out and execution of trade marketing activations and event formats, adapting global guidelines to local market needs.
  • Coordinate shipments and consignments to media, influencers and other stakeholders.
  • Support social media reporting and weekly trend analysis to inform local marketing decisions.
  • Act as liaison with PR agencies and the HQ translation agency for content distribution and text localisations.
  • Assist with back‑office administration including creation and management of incoming purchase orders (POs) and invoices.
